What are Refurbished Monitors?

Refurbished monitors are essentially monitors that have been previously owned and used, then returned to the manufacturer or retailer for various reasons. These monitors are then inspected, repaired if necessary, and tested to ensure they meet the same high-quality standards as brand new monitors. Once the monitors are deemed to be in perfect working condition, they are repackaged and sold as refurbished at a discounted price.

The Quality of Refurbished Monitors

One of the most common misconceptions about refurbished monitors is that they are of inferior quality compared to brand new monitors. This, however, is far from the truth. Refurbished monitors undergo a rigorous inspection and testing process to ensure that all defects are addressed and that they function as effectively as new monitors. In fact, many refurbished monitors are essentially brand new, with only minor cosmetic imperfections, if any. This means that consumers can often get high-quality monitors without the hefty price tag.

The Cost Savings

One of the biggest advantages of purchasing a refurbished monitor is the significant cost savings. Often, refurbished monitors are priced at a fraction of the cost of their brand new counterparts, making them an attractive option for those looking to save money without compromising on quality. This is particularly beneficial for businesses or individuals who need to purchase multiple monitors, as the cost savings can be substantial.

Environmental Benefits

Another important factor to consider is the environmental impact of purchasing refurbished monitors. By opting for a refurbished monitor, consumers are essentially giving the product a second lease on life, reducing the need for new materials and resources to be used to produce brand new monitors. This helps to minimize electronic waste and lower the overall carbon footprint, making refurbished monitors a more sustainable choice for environmentally conscious consumers.

Q: How much can I save by purchasing a refurbished monitor?

A: The cost savings associated with refurbished monitors can vary, but in general, consumers can expect to save anywhere from 20% to 50% or more compared to the retail price of brand new monitors.
